Chicago Region Sports Car Club of America meets April 20

Sports car racing enthusiasts will find out the latest exciting racing news from John Doonan, president of the International Motor Sports Association, at the next general membership meeting of the Chicago Region Sports Car Club of America.

The event will be held from 7-9 p.m. Wednesday, April 20, at K1 Speed, 2381 E. Army Trail Road in Addison. It is open to the public and there is no admission fee for attendance. Guests are invited to preregister on the website at MotorsportReg.com, but it is not required.

Doonan's topics will include: the new class structure of the 2022 IMSA WeatherTech Sports Car Championship; the exciting influx of manufacturers to the IMSA series; the expanded relationship between IMSA and the SCCA; and the new Le Mans Daytona Hybrid (LMDh) car coming in 2023. It is anticipated to race in the IMSA and the FIA's World Endurance Championship, including the 24 Hours of Le Mans.

Before becoming president of the International Motor Sports Association, Doonan was the face of Mazda's North American motor sports program for many years. He led the company's involvement in IMSA, the American Le Mans Series, Grand Am, MX-5 Cup and the USF2000 championship, as well as Mazda's driver development program.

Doonan's knowledge of racing is well-founded on his background. His father and grandfather were all racers, giving him a unique and acute perspective on the sport.

Author Burt Levy of The Last Open Road series will also be on hand as a special guest. He will have copies of his new book, "The 200 MPH Steamroller Book III - Out of the Mist," along with other books and merchandise available for purchase. Levy was born in Chicago and has won over 70 auto races and eight championships, driving some of the world's fastest and most famous automobiles. His passion for racing is showcased in his cult classic novels.

The Chicago Region Sports Car Club of America is an acclaimed motor sports organization which looks forward to celebrating its 75th year in 2023. It is involved in events throughout the Midwest, such as the Learning Curve 2- Day Autocross School April 2-3 at the Route 66 Raceway in Joliet, IL; and the Aug. 28 Concours d'Elegance in Geneva, IL.

Its board of directors is led by Roger Vilmur, regional executive.
